Free shipping for many products! bricks vocabulary 4800WebAug 7, 2024 · Place your deck screws at least 1 inch from the edge of the board. If the screws are installed too close to the edge, you run the risk of splitting the boards. Set your drill at the lowest speed to allow for complete control over the tool. Put your weight behind the drill and drive the deck screw straight (not at an angle) down into the board. bricks vocabulary 900WebMar 16, 2024 · Learn how to install wood screws so they sit flush with the surface using a special drill bit called a countersink. Install screws are made of a metal material for durability Screws have an extra-long design bricks vs hollow blocksWebMay 19, 2024 · Use a flat head screwdriver to carefully lift the buttons. Again, these can be fragile, so use a gentle hand. Be sure to cover the drain as well, to ensure that you don’t lose a button down the drain. Once you remove the button, it will expose the set screw. You can use an allen wrench (also called an allen key) to remove it. bricks vs concrete
